Cancer Name | bladder cancer |
ICD-0-3 | C67 |
Methods | qRT-PCR , luciferase reporter assay , western blot , RIP , Microarray , cell apoptosis assays , biotin-coupled probe pull-down assay , FISH , immunohistochemistry |
Sample | bladder cancer tissues and their paired normal tissues?,human bladder cancer cell lines (TCCSUP, 5367, T24, and EJ) |
Expression Pattern | down-regulated |
Function Description | Cdr1as expression level was significantly downregulated in TCCSUP .We report that Cdr1as induced the apoptosis and enhanced the cisplatin chemosensitivity of bladder cancer cells both in vitro and in vivo. Silencing of APAF1 reduced the sensitivity of bladder cancer cells to cisplatin chemotherapy. Furthermore, Cdr1as could directly sponge miR-1270 and abolish its effect on APAF1. |
Pubmed ID | 31131537 |
Year | 2019 |
Title | Circular RNA Cdr1as Sensitizes Bladder Cancer to Cisplatin by Upregulating APAF1 Expression Through miR-1270 Inhibition |
